Muscle Origin and Insertion determine your function.

The body is full of levers, they allow us to compete at the highest levels and perform big feats of strengths. When one aspect muscle is compromised along the chain above or below that joint we then run into joint issues that we blame the joint for. This is when things such as bone spurs develop, osteo arthritis, bursitis, tendonitis or tendonosis start to occur. This compromised muscle can also lead to major injuries such as grade II or III strains of the muscle as well ligament damage in the case of long term dysfunctional along the chain.

Prevention

One of the fastest ways to prevent one these injuries from happening is to learn proper form when lifting. If the incorrect muscles are performing a movement such as deadlift or a squat then we have a big injury waiting to happen.

Second is to make sure you have the proper mobility to perform a movement. Just because you can do an ass to grass squat or grab your fingers behind your back means you are mobile, on the contrary. That presents another problem in itself. We need to be able to stabilize through the ranges of motions that we use when lifting or performing an athletic movement. We can get this through a mixture of self-myofacial release aka foam rolling, stretching and anchoring the flexibility gained with stability drills.
